#20006d - Bavarian Gentian color
This deep indigo shade sits between navy and violet, offering a richly saturated, cool-toned hue that reads almost midnight. It conveys sophistication, mystery and quiet intensity, evoking inked night skies and velvety fabric. Paired with warm metallics like gold or brass it feels luxurious; used with soft neutrals it adds depth without overpowering. Ideal for accents in fashion, branding or interiors, it brings elegant drama and a calm, creative atmosphere while maintaining a contemporary edge.
#20006d color RGB value is 32, 0, 109, and the CMYK value is 0.706, 1.00, 0.00, 0.573. Alternative names for that color are: bavarian gentian, indigo, navy, deep blue, purple heart.
